Linnk Group is a staffing and professional services firm supplying STEM expertise to mid-market and enterprise clients in industrial, defense, and infrastructure sectors. The business combines permanent and contract staffing with outsourced engineering delivery, spanning IT operations, cloud platforms, data engineering, and industrial automation. Active projects range from SAP implementations for defense programs to wind-energy commissioning, infrastructure retrofits, and HPC platform deployments. The organization operates across multiple geographies—France, United States, Bulgaria, Qatar, Saudi Arabia—with 51–200 employees based in London.
